60CC-3.004. Appointment of Special Master  


Effective on Wednesday, November 26, 1986
  • 1(1) When negotiations reach impasse and no mediator has been appointed, or upon the request of either party, the Commission shall, through the Chairman, provide for the appointment of a special magistrate.

    33(2) The parties may agree to the appointment of an individual who will be appointed by the Chairman if the Chairman finds that such individual is qualified pursuant to Rule 6360CC-3.003, 64F.A.C.

    65(3) If the parties do not jointly request the appointment of a specific individual, the Chairman or his designated agent shall furnish the names and biographies of seven individuals listed on the Special Magistrate Roster.

    100(a) Within 20 days after the date of the letter transmitting the list of choices, each party shall notify the Chairman in writing of its rejection of three choices or its preference for one choice.

    135(b) Where the parties both indicate a preference for the same choice, that individual shall be appointed by the Chairman.

    155(c) Where the parties both reject the same choice, the Chairman shall appoint one of the remaining individuals.

    173(4) If the parties are unable to agree upon an acceptable special magistrate from the panel of three furnished by the Chairman or his designated agent, the Chairman shall appoint a special magistrate, at his discretion, from the Special Magistrate Roster.
